#1656c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1656cf is composed of 8.6% red, 33.7%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 219.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 44.9%. #1656cf color hex could be obtained by blending #2cacff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1656c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1656cf has RGB values of R:22, G:86,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1464015.

Shades and Tints of #1656cf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050c is the darkest color, while #f9f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1656cf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7177 is the less saturated color, while #0451e1 is the most saturated one.
